    Position Overview The Assistant Chief Engineer has the responsibility of assisting the Chief Engineer with managing facility maintenance and repair operations.

    The Assistant Chief Engineer also performs mechanical and electrical maintenance as well as installation and repair of facility support equipment in order to assure proper upkeep of the facility and its equipment.

    Essential Duties and Responsibilities Assisting the Chief Engineer includes managing the daily care and maintenance of school facilities, managing daily schedules and work assignments of the maintenance staff, overseeing vendors and contractors, and purchasing maintenance-related supplies to ensure adequate inventory is on hand.

MAINTENANCE TASK LIST General Services Complete inspection reports Complete visual inspection of system installation Check and calibrate safety controls Check for fuel leaks Lubricate moving parts as necessary Check amperages and voltages Tighten all electrical connections Check fuel pressure Clean and inspect burner ports Clean and check power vent or combustion fan and motor Check for presence of carbon monoxide Inspect motors and starters Cleaning in all mechanical rooms Work orders as assigned Vacuum supply and return vents Heating Systems
    • Forced Air Clean and inspect heat exchangers Change air filters as scheduled Inspect and clean fan assembly Lubricate fan and motor bearings per manufacturer's recommendations Test temperature rise through unit Heating Systems
    • Make up Air Heaters Check air inlet screen Check and adjust burner and dampers Check ignition and flame rod insulators Check flame safeguard system Clean and check burner profile plates Inspect and clean heat exchanger Heating Systems
    • Hydronic Check burner operation Check for adequate combustion air to burner and controls Check safety relief valves Inspect piping and connections Check low water cutoff Check water make up system Check room air intake system Inspect water level gauge glass and controls Clean mud legs (steam only) Clean and check oil nozzles Replace oil nozzles Replace oil nozzles Check stack temperature Open boiler and check fireside heat transfer surfaces Contact Inspector for annual inspection Brush fire tubes Replace gasketing Heating Systems – Hydronic (Cont.)
    Drain expansion tank as needed Check steam pressure Check manifold pressure Check water level Disassemble and clean low-water cutoff Inspect wiring Clean burner assembly Service circulating pumps Drain and flush boiler (steam only) Steam Boiler Operations Check close loop water treatment Steam trap inspect and repair Temperature Controls Service energy management system Check operation of variable air volume units Clean and calibrate thermostats Clean condenser on refrigerated air drier Check refrigerated air drier for proper operation Drain water from pneumatic air tank Check and top-off oil in pneumatic air compressor Change oil in pneumatic air compressor as scheduled Change belt on pneumatic air compressor Check proper operation of economizing cycle Lubricate and adjust dampers and linkages Adjust and calibrate central system controls Air Handling Systems, Supply and Exhaust Inspect and clean fan assembly Lubricate fan and motor bearings per manufacturer's recommendations Inspect belts, replace and adjust as necessary Inspect electrical connections and contactors Inspect airside heat transfer surfaces Lubricate and adjust associated dampers and linkages Check fan operation Clean outside air intake screen Inspect and clean drains and pans Inspect and clean strainers Change filters as scheduled Air Conditioning Systems Spring start-up Fall shut down Change cooling tower fan belts Clean cooling tower sump Inspect cooling tower Fill and drain cooling tower Check condenser loop water treatment Inspect, troubleshoot and motors, relays, motor contactor and motor starters Refrigeration Systems Inspect belts, replace as necessary Inspect pulleys and mounts Lubricate fan and motor bearings per manufacturer's recommendations Inspect electrical connections, contactors and relays Check operating and safety controls Check motor operating conditions Inspect, troubleshoot and motors, relays, motor contactor and motor starters Inspect and clean fan blades as required Check compressor oil level Provide oil analysis for over 20 HP Change oil as necessary Complete compressor megohm test Annual power wash of air-cooled condensers Check defrost cycle operation Check setting of pressure controls Check expansion valve superheat Check solenoid valve operations Check compressor heater Clean ice machine as scheduled Check harvest cycle operation Check ice machine grid alignment Check door gaskets and hinges Inspect evaporator & condenser heat exchanger Remove and replace evaporator and condenser water box covers Clean evaporator heat exchanger Clean condenser heat exchanger Check refrigerant charge Inspect for refrigerant leaks Provide lithium bromide analysis as scheduled Plumbing Service hot water heater Inspect, Troubleshoot, Repair, and Install Faucets Flush Valves Urinals / Toilets Drain lines / Traps Water Filters Water - Heaters, Fountains, Coolers Sump Pumps Check Valves Electrical/Lighting Test, troubleshoot, and electrical components Replace Lightbulbs Pool Maintain Water Chemistry Regenerate of filter system Inspect, troubleshoot and repair pumps for proper water circulation Inspect, troubleshoot and repair motors for proper air circulation Other Services Service humidifiers (small free-standing units) Balance air distribution Balance water flows Service electronic air cleaner Water Treatment as specified Appliance repair, removal, install Furniture assembly, repair, install
